A

gemini-review

作成者 alinaqi

gemini-review は、Gemini を活用した大規模リポジトリや PR 向けのコードレビュー用スキルです。Gemini 2.5 Pro と 1M トークンのコンテキストを使い、分割を抑えつつ、ファイルをまたいだ推論を強化し、CI/CD でも使いやすいフィードバックを提供します。

スター607
お気に入り0
コメント0
追加日2026年5月9日
カテゴリーCode Review
インストールコマンド
npx skills add alinaqi/claude-bootstrap --skill gemini-review
編集スコア

このスキルのスコアは71/100です。Gemini ベースのコードレビューのワークフローを探しているユーザーには掲載する価値がありますが、導入判断ページとしてはやや情報が限られます。リポジトリには、実際にトリガーできるレビュー用スキルであることと、具体的なワークフローの手がかりが十分に示されています。一方で、補助ファイルや目に見えるインストールコマンドがないため、導入時にはある程度の読み解きが必要です。

71/100
強み
  • トリガー条件と用途が明確です。frontmatter には 'when user requests Gemini-powered code review or needs large-context review' とあり、ユーザーが呼び出せるスキルとして示されています。
  • ワークフローの記述が充実しています。SKILL.md 本文は分量があり、見出し、表、code fence を使いながら、インストールや前提条件の案内も含まれています。
  • 運用面での選択肢が豊富です。Gemini CLI、code review extension、Gemini Code Assist、GitHub Action への言及があり、エージェントが複数の実行経路を取れます。
注意点
  • SKILL.md にインストールコマンドがないため、ユーザーは明示的な手順ではなく、内容からセットアップを推測する必要があります。
  • サポートファイルや references bundle がないため、信頼性はやや下がり、ワークフローもパッケージ化されたものというより手作業寄りに見えます。
概要

gemini-review の概要

gemini-review でできること

gemini-review は、パッチの要約だけでなく実際のコードベースを確認する必要があるエージェント向けの、Gemini 搭載コードレビュー技能です。gemini-review skills を使ってリポジトリ全体を Gemini 2.5 Pro で分析し、大きなコンテキストウィンドウを活かしながら、手作業での分割を減らして構造化されたレビュー結果を得たい人に最適です。

この skill が向いているケース

gemini-review は、規模の大きいリポジトリ、影響範囲の広い PR、小さな diff だけでは判断しづらい変更のレビューに向いています。特に、整合性、リポジトリ全体を踏まえた推論、CI/CD に組み込みやすいレビュー運用を重視する場合に効果を発揮します。

何が違うのか

主な強みは明確で、Gemini 2.5 Pro、100 万トークンのコンテキストウィンドウ、そしてコードベースのより広い範囲を一度に扱えるワークフローにあります。そのため、ファイルをまたぐ相互作用、見えにくい回帰、複数ファイルに分散したプロジェクト規約を見落とすリスクがある場面では、汎用プロンプトより gemini-review のほうが強力です。

gemini-review の使い方

skill をインストールして確認する

ホスト環境で gemini-review install の手順に従い、その後 skills/gemini-review に skill フォルダが存在することを確認してください。上流の SKILL.md にはレビュー向けのワークフローと前提条件が記載されています。最初は、プロンプトの調整や自動化を試す前に、まずそこから読むのがよいでしょう。

適切なレビュー対象を指定する

gemini-review usage で重要なのは、対象を明確にすることです。ブランチ、PR、コミット範囲、または特定サブシステムとレビュー目的をはっきり伝えてください。たとえば、「この PR を correctness、security、テスト不足の観点でレビューし、auth、データ移行、API 互換性を重点的に見てください」といった入力は強い指定です。一方で、「コードをレビューして」のような曖昧な指示では、何を優先すべきかモデルが判断しきれません。

先に読むべきファイルを押さえる

実用的な gemini-review guide としては、まず SKILL.md を確認し、その後にインストール手順、前提条件、ワークフロー上の制約を説明している関連リポジトリ文書を読むのが基本です。このリポジトリでは SKILL.md が主な正本であり、rules/resources/、補助スクリプトはありません。そのため、実装はこの中核ガイドを自分のリポジトリや CI 設定にどう適合させるかに大きく左右されます。

一発のプロンプトではなく、レビュー用ワークフローで使う

よいワークフローは、まずスコープを決め、関連度の高いファイルを集め、レビュー基準を明示し、Gemini を実行し、その後、判断があいまいな点について追加質問をして再実行する流れです。この skill は、「上位のリスク」「壊れやすい箇所」「推奨修正」といった具体的な出力を求めるときに最も力を発揮します。漠然とした意見を求める使い方より、ずっと実用的です。

gemini-review skill の FAQ

gemini-review は大規模リポジトリ専用ですか?

いいえ。大きなコンテキストウィンドウが目玉機能ですが、gemini-review は中規模の変更でも、安定した構造化レビュー結果が欲しいときに役立ちます。小さな変更で、通常のプロンプトでも十分に見通せる場合には、価値が相対的に下がります。

うまく使うには Gemini 専用ツールが必要ですか?

はい。この skill は Gemini CLI と関連するレビュー用ワークフローを前提にしています。環境上の都合で Gemini CLI が使えないなら、レビューの考え方自体は魅力的でも、この skill は適さない可能性があります。

汎用のコードレビュー用プロンプトと何が違いますか?

汎用プロンプトでも diff のレビューはできますが、gemini-review はリポジトリ規模のコンテキストと、再現性のあるレビュー手順を前提に設計されています。パッチの外側にあるファイル、共有規約、スタックの複数層にまたがる PR では、その差が特に重要になります。

gemini-review は初心者向けですか?

はい、何が変わったのかと、何を確認したいのかを説明できるなら使えます。ただし、初心者でも完全に失敗しないわけではありません。結果の質は、リポジトリからすべてを勝手に推測させるのではなく、具体的な対象、関連ファイル、レビュー基準を与えられるかどうかに左右されます。

gemini-review skill の改善方法

レビュー基準を絞り込む

品質を大きく上げるには、gemini-review に何を最重視するかを明示することです。バグ、security、テスト、API 互換性、performance、リリースリスクなどをはっきり伝えてください。優先順位を指定しないと、細かなスタイル指摘にまで注意が広がりすぎることがあります。

入力コンテキストを強化する

diff だけでなく、周辺ファイル、さらに対応ランタイム、デプロイルール、後方互換性要件など既知の制約も含めてください。gemini-review for Code Review では、「public API は維持必須」「CI で動く」「新しい依存関係は追加不可」といった文脈があるだけで、出力の実用性が大きく上がります。

1 回目の結果を起点に反復する

最初のレビューは、まず切り分け用の一次確認として扱うのがよいでしょう。出力が広すぎるなら、最もリスクの高い指摘に絞って再度確認する、ファイル単位の根拠を求める、優先順位付きの修正計画を出させる、といった形で詰めていきます。同じプロンプトを見た目だけ変えて再実行するより、たいていはこちらのほうが効果的です。

よくある失敗モードに注意する

主なリスクは、自信はあるが浅いレビューを過信すること、スコープ指定が甘いこと、そしてどこにも書かれていないリポジトリポリシーまで skill が推測してくれると期待することです。gemini-review は、コードベースで事実を確認しながら使い、レビューが証拠ベースではなく一般論に寄ってきたら prompt を引き締めることで、最もよく機能します。

評価とレビュー

まだ評価がありません
レビューを投稿
このスキルの評価やコメントを投稿するにはサインインしてください。
G
0/10000
新着レビュー
保存中...